Alternative Transfer Mechanism definition

Alternative Transfer Mechanism means an alternative data export solution for the lawful transfer of Customer Data (as recognized under EU Data Protection Law) outside the EEA.
Alternative Transfer Mechanism means a mechanism, other than the SCCs, that enables the lawful transfer of personal data to a third country in accordance with European Data Protection Laws;
Alternative Transfer Mechanism means the alternative data export solution like Binding Corporate Rules or any new version of or successor to the SCCs or Privacy Shield adopted pursuant to applicable European Data Protection Law for the transfer of partner data as prescribed by applicable European Data Protection Laws.

Examples of Alternative Transfer Mechanism in a sentence

  • The parties agree that the data export solution identified in Section 8.2 shall not apply if and to the extent that MailChimp adopts an alternative data export solution for the lawful transfer of Personal Data (as recognized under EU Data Protection Laws) outside of the EEA (“Alternative Transfer Mechanism”), in which event, the Alternative Transfer Mechanism shall apply instead (but only to the extent such Alternative Transfer Mechanism extends to the territories to which Personal Data is transferred).

  • If MongoDB adopts an Alternative Transfer Mechanism for any transfers that are subject to Section 9.3 of the DPA, then MongoDB will inform Customer of the relevant Alternative Transfer Mechanism and ensure that such transfers are made in accordance with it; and/or if MongoDB has not adopted, or informs Customer that MongoDB is no longer adopting, an Alternative Transfer Mechanism for such transfers, then the Standard Contractual Clauses shall apply in accordance with Section 3 below.


More Definitions of Alternative Transfer Mechanism

Alternative Transfer Mechanism means a mechanism, if any, other than the Standard Contractual Clauses, that enables the lawful cross-border transfer of Customer Personal Data to a territory which has not been recognized by the relevant data protection authorities as providing an adequate level of protection for Customer Personal Data in accordance with Data Protection Law, for example, any replacement international instruments for the invalidated EU-U.S. and Switzerland-U.S. Privacy Shield Frameworks or Binding Corporate Rules under Article 47 of EU GDPR.
